City favourites from our current side as well as previous favourites were in attendance at the Co-op Live...

As part of our farewell to our outgoing historic manager Pep Guardiola, we welcomed many of them on to the stage alongside silverware they were pivotal in claiming.

That meant the likes of Erling Haaland, Rodri and Nico O’Reilly from our current squad, as well Bernardo Silva and John Stones who will also leave the Club this summer.

However, the biggest surprise came with Pep’s first Premier League trophy when former captain Vincent Kompany entered the stage to hoist aloft the 2017/18 prize.

There was also time for Club Ambassador Mike Summerbee, key members of backroom staff as well as the likes of Fernandinho and Ederson who played key roles before ending their CIty careers.

Not only an incredible reminder of what we’ve won under Pep, but also some of the superstars who have taken us to that glory.
